Waterfall Methodology

Developers should learn and use the Waterfall Methodology in projects with well-defined, stable requirements and low uncertainty, such as government contracts, safety-critical systems, or large-scale infrastructure where changes are costly

Pros

  • +It is suitable when regulatory compliance, detailed documentation, and predictable timelines are priorities, as it provides a structured framework for managing complex, long-term projects
